DMXReady FAQ Manager 1.0 script description:



DMXReady FAQ Manager 1.0 is a ASP script for FAQ and Knowledgebase scripts design by DMXReady.com. It runs on following operating system: Windows / Linux.
DMXReady FAQ Manager allows you to quickly and easily manage and update your FAQ section.

Easily Manage Your Online FAQsDMXReady FAQ Manager allows you to quickly and easily manage and update your FAQ section: - Once installed, anyone with basic Internet skills can add/edit/delete FAQs through any Internet connection - Add questions and answers in seconds, and save for instant updating - Fully searchable by date, category, keyword - Fully customizable - change it to match your website design - Supply related links like knowledge bases, maps, external URLs - Activate or deactivate links as necessary DMXReady FAQ Manager allows anyone in the office to update the FAQ section -- no expensive IT services required.Content Management Made Easy with DMXReady DMXReady brings the power of content management directly into your hands. Applications like Document Library Manager allow you to quickly update your own website through any web browser – in your office or on the road. And all applications are 100% customizable using Dreamweaver or any other HTML editor so that they blend in seamlessly with your website. If you can use the Internet and write an e-mail, you can use DMXReady applications. Features:End User: - Search By Category - Search by Keyword - FAQ Listing Page - FAQ Detail Page Administrator: - Add, Edit and Delete faqs from Database in Real-Time using standard browser - Context sensitive hints on how to use the administration pages are available - Ability to show hide records using the "activated" check box Web Designer: - Admin pages are designed to be user friendly so your clients can manage add/edit/delete content themselves - Administration pages can be customized and BRANDED by adding your company logo to the "header.asp" page - Built in form field validation - All applications are 100% debugged and QA tested by Macromedia - All admin pages can be secured by securing a single folder "admin" - Easily add-on other DMX apps without overwriting any files - Additonal dynamic display pages included in the "extras" folder Requirements: ยท IIS6 on Windows Server 2003, IIS 5.1 Windows XP, IIS 5 on Windows 2000 (Microsoft MDAC 2.6+), and UNIX or Linux running RedHat ASP Support, RedHat ASP, Chilisoft ASP (Requires ADO 2.5 or greater).
